Game of Thrones - Suite & Rains of Castamere
Composed by Ramin Djawadi
Vocals: Johan Karlström and Jihye Kim
In June 2019, The Danish Broadcast Corporation (DR) aired a concert called “FANTASYMPHONY - ONE CONCERT TO RULE THEM ALL” performed by The Danish National Symphony Orchestra, The Danish National Concert Choir, The Danish National Junior Choir with various soloists conducted by Christian Schumann.
The music performed was soundtracks from a wide range of fantasy movies, TV series and a video game reflecting different musical perspectives on magic, fantasy, swords, dragons, rings and bells.
Featured composers were John Williams, Howard Shore and Ramin Djawadi along side Ed Sheeran and Queen with music from Lord of the Rings, Game of Thrones, Harry Potter, Willow, Narnia and much more.
Arrangement and orchestration: Thommy Andersson (Rains of Castamere) and Stephen Coleman
Set design design by Vertigo and Nikolaj Trap
Light design by Mikael Sylvest
Director of Photography: Karsten Andersen
Executive Producer, idea and concept: Nicolai Abrahamsen
Performed and recorded in DR Koncerthuset

    Is nobody going to talk about the “crying” in Rains of Castamere? Such a haunting and incredible touch.

  • @oahuhawaii2141

    @oahuhawaii2141

    3 жыл бұрын

    It's much darker than that. As another ASOIAF fan wrote, the muffled screams of the young choir girls represent the sounds of the children drowning in the basement when Tywin Lannister torched and then flooded the castle of the Reyne family, and killed all members of House Reyne of Castamere. "The Rains of Castamere" is played to foreshadow a cruel action by House Lannister, reminding us of how it destroyed a vassal house that did not honor its pledge to House Lannister. It's played from the start of The Red Wedding scene, where Catelyn Stark, her son Robb, his pregnant wife, and unarmed men of the Stark army were slaughtered.
